LONDON, 5 June 2023: Smiths Group, the industrial technology company that improves our world through smarter engineering, announces today it has appointed James Down as Group General Counsel. James will join the Group’s Executive Committee and report to Chief Executive Paul Keel.
Paul Keel, Chief Executive Officer at Smiths Group, said: “It’s my pleasure to name James Down as General Counsel of Smiths Group. James is a customer-focused leader, committed to developing both our business and our people. I look forward to working even more closely with James as we execute our strategy to bring greater value to all stakeholders.”
James Down said: “I’m honoured to join Smiths Group’s Executive Committee as Group General Counsel. It’s an exciting time for our company and I am eager to contribute to our strategy of accelerating growth, improving execution, and developing people.”
James has been with Smiths Group for the past six years in a series of senior roles, including Group Head of Legal M&A, Corporate General Counsel, and most recently, General Counsel for Smiths Detection. Prior to joining Smiths, James held positions of increasing responsibility at SABMiller and Hogan Lovells.
James is based at Smiths headquarters in London.
